About The Position

This full-time Registered Nurse position focuses on the Trauma Program Specialist role within the Trauma Services department. The role involves coordinating activities with Trauma Services leadership to ensure the quality and consistency of the trauma program. Key responsibilities include monitoring and evaluating program performance, managing performance improvement and patient safety data, coordinating multidisciplinary meetings, and preparing reports. The specialist will also act as a patient advocate, respond to Trauma Team Activations, and participate in hospital and community education programs related to trauma care. Maintaining knowledge of current trauma standards, TQIP benchmarking, and ACS COT best practices is essential. The role also involves promoting research and serving as a liaison to clinical areas involved in trauma patient care, collaborating with leadership to develop quality indicators and care guidelines, and ensuring staff knowledge of trauma standards.

Requirements

  • Graduate of a Board of Nursing approved nursing education program.
  • Current RN license.
  • Current ACLS and/or PALS certification.
  • Current ENPC or TNCC certification required.
  • Must attend ATS Registry Course, STN TOPIC Course and AAAM AIS Coding Course with 12 months of hire.
  • 5 years of working experience in a Level 1-2 trauma center with a minimum of 2 years’ experience with direct trauma patient care in Level 1-2 trauma center ED or ICU.
  • Strong computer skills including Word, Excel, virtual meeting software (Microsoft Teams preferred) and Power Point required.
  • Requires ability to move about the medical center and ability to attend local, regional and national meetings.
  • Must have reliable transportation.
  • Ability to perform effective public speaking required.

Responsibilities

  • Coordinates activities with the Trauma Services leadership to facilitate overall Trauma Program quality and consistency.
  • Monitors and evaluates performance of the trauma program and identifies opportunities for improvement.
  • Manages trauma performance improvement and patient safety (PIPS) data in trauma registry and other locations in accordance with ACS and program guidelines.
  • Coordinates multidisciplinary Peer, Systems and other program meetings along with correspondence, meeting attendance and communication to comply with Level 1 ACS verification.
  • Prepares annual program PIPS assessment/evaluation and other department, hospital or state reports as requested.
  • Monitors activities of the trauma team during all phases of patient care while simultaneously serving as a patient advocate.
  • Responds to Trauma Team Activations (TTAs) during normal working hours (as able) on a regular basis, to act as a resource person and liaison for the Emergency Department and pre-hospital care providers.
  • Participates in hospital education programs for nurses, med students, residents and other providers caring for trauma patients.
  • Participate in the planning and presentation of continuing education programs in the community, outlying hospitals and EMS agencies on trauma topics.
  • Maintains knowledge of current trauma standards, Trauma Quality Improvement Program (TQIP) benchmarking metrics and ACS COT best practice guidelines.
  • Participate in Georgia Quality Improvement Program (GQIP) initiatives.
  • Promote and assist with research relevant to trauma care.
  • Serves as a liaison to the clinical areas responsible for the care of the trauma patient.
  • Collaborates as part of trauma leadership team to Develop and maintain a set of quality indicators to monitor trauma care per ACS standards, Develop and maintain a set of trauma care guidelines for care of trauma patients, and Ensure that teammates in all departments caring for trauma patients are knowledgeable about the trauma standards of care.
